6.) What is the treatment of pyogenic hepatic abscess?

Treatment of hepatic pyogenic abscess:

  • Antibiotics IV for 2 weeks and then orally for one month.



  • Drainage

    • Percutaneous drainage successful about 80% of the time

    • Surgical drainage - transabdominal or transthoracic

    • Resection for multiple abscesses confined to one lobe


  • Treat primary pathology
